Process control system of roof disaster based on PDCA Cycle
In order to control the whole process of roof disaster,first estimates the movement parameters of working face roof,calculates weighting intensity,chooses the method of roof support,calculates support parameters,predicts possible types of incidents and proposes preventive measures,according to geological conditions and design parameters. Then realizes auto-drawing which is depend on technical parameters,works out Operational Rules intelligently and ensures the implement of support design. At the same time,the system analyses the monitoring data of support quality and roof dynamic at actual working face,then makes contrast with the design results of the roof support design expert system,using the actual data to amend the expert system step by step,to complete self-learning function and realize PDCA cycle. It has proved that the system can control roof disaster very well,and it is of significance to Coal Mine safety Production.
